## Limits & Quotas: Twigreaper Branch Cleanup Bot

Twigreaper prunes stale branches in the Ostermile monorepo so release cuts don't drown in noise. It only touches branches with no open PR, no protected prefix, and no commits inside the staleness window — and it always leaves a restorable tag for two weeks, so nothing is truly gone if someone yells. Deletions are rate-limited per run to keep the audit feed readable during release week. The knobs you'll actually care about are set as follows.

constants for yaduf-fahag:
BUDGETS = {
    "kelix": 528,
    "briwyn": 734,
}

## Broker Upgrade: Quillpipe 4.x

The Quillpipe broker upgrade rolls out to the Larkfield cluster first, then Dunmere. Support should expect brief reconnect storms during the cutover window; clients retry automatically within ninety seconds. No ticket escalation is needed unless reconnects persist past five minutes. Queue depths may spike temporarily while consumers rebalance.

The new version changes several default timeouts, so we pin them explicitly. The constants we ship with are listed below.

tuning constants:
RATE_LIMITS = {
    "zorael": 10,
    "oliix": 1,
    "holix": 2,
    "quenix": 10,
}

## Frostvault Environments — Cold Storage Archiving

Frostvault rotates cold storage buckets quarterly. Buckets older than 180 days are archived to the glacier tier automatically; manual archiving is only needed after a failed rotation job. Check the rotation log first. Staging archives to a sandbox tier and can be purged freely; prod archives are immutable for seven years per retention policy. Do not rename archived buckets. The prod environment uses the following configuration values.

config for yahof-tajop:
zorath:
  pin: 7493
  metrics_host: metrics.zorath.tolvaqsys.internal
  tenant: praiel
  seal: seal_fd9cd4f1